当前位置:
文档之家› 计算机导论第一章 计算机基础知识
计算机导论第一章 计算机基础知识
计算机体积更小、耗电量更低、价格更低、可靠性更强; 软件逐步完善,高级程序语言有了很大的发展,操作系统日臻完 善,数据库管理系统、通信处理系统等也相继出现,计算机的使用 效率显著提高,开始广泛应用于各个领域。
(4)第四代(1971—至今):大规模、超大规模集成电路计算机
采用大规模集成电路(LSI)和超大规模集成电路(VLSI)技术 微处理器和微型计算机应运而生; 计算机的体积和成本越来越小,容量越来越大,运算速度越来快 可达每秒上千万次至上亿次;
体积、耗电量、热量都大大降低,可靠性和计算机能力则大为 提高。 出现了FORTRAN、COBOL、ALGOL等高级语言。操作系统初 步成型,使计算机的使用方式由手动操作改变为自动作业。
(3)第三代(1965—1970):中小规模集成电路计算机
采用中、小规模集成电路作为计算机的逻辑元器件,使用硅半 导体制造主存储器; 运算速度可达每秒几十万次到几百万次 ,内存容量增至几MB;
神经网络计算机
生化计算机 光子计算机
3. 计算机的未来
计算机未来的发展趋势可大致总结为以下几点:
多极化
智能化
网络化
虚拟化
1.1.3 计算机的特点
计算机的特点可概括为以下几点。
1.高度自动化
计算机可以不需要人工干预而自动、协调地完成各种运算或操 作。这是因为人们将需要计算机完成的工作预先编成程序并存储 在计算机中,使计算机能够在程序控制下自动完成工作。
图1-1 电子数字积分计算机ENIAC
ENIAC奠定了电子计算机的发展基础,在计算机史上具有跨时 代的意义,它的问世标志着电子计算机时代的正式到来,它与现代 PC的比较如图1-2所示。
图1-2 ENIAC与现代PC比较
2.冯▪诺依曼与EDVAC方案
1945年6月,数学家冯•诺依曼(如图1-3所示)发表了EDVAC (如图1-4所示)方案,这就是著名的“冯•诺依曼原理” ,他的观 点有以下一些。
2.运算速度快
计算机运算部件采用半导体电子元件,具有数学运算和逻辑运 算能力,而且运算速度很快,例如目前超级计算机的运算速度可 达每秒千万亿次,从而极大地提高了人们的工作效率
3.计算精度高
计算机内用于表示数的位数越多,其计算精度就越高,有效位 数可为十几位、几十位甚至达到几百位。
4.存储能力强
计算机中拥有容量很大的存储设备,可以存储所需要的原始数 据信息、处理的中间结果和最后结果,还可以存储指挥计算机工 作的程序指令。
第一章 计算机基础知识
本章学习要点:
概述
计算机中信息的表示与编码
1.1 概述
1.1.1 计算机的产生
1. ENIAC
美国宾夕法尼亚大学在1946年2月14日研发出了世界上第一台电子 数字计算机,其目的是用于计算非常复杂的弹道非线性方程组。这 台机器被命名为“ENIAC”,即电子数字积分计算机,如图1-1所示。
每秒运算速度仅为几千次,运算速度低,
体积庞大、造价昂贵、可靠性差、内存容量小,主要用于军事 和科学计算。
(2)第二代(1959—1964):晶体管计算机
采用晶体管作为计算机的逻辑元器件,主存储器采用磁芯存储器, 利用磁鼓和磁盘作为辅助存储器;
运算速度达每秒几万至几十万次,内存容量增至几十KB;
1.1.2 计算机的发展
1. 电子计算机发展的四个阶段
根据计算机采用物理元器件的不同如图1-5所示,可将电子计算 机的发展主要划分为以下4个阶段。
图1-5 计算机中采用的物理元器件
(1)第一代(1946—1958):电子管计算机
采用电子管作为计算机的逻辑元器件,使用水印延迟线、阴极 射线管等材料制作主存储器,利用穿孔卡作为外部存储设备 ;
2.信息管理
3.过程控制 4.辅助工程 5.
返回本节首页
返回本章首页
1.2 计算机中信息的表示与编码
计算机中存储的信息分为数值信息和非数值信息,这些信息都是 以二进制代码的形式存储和处理的。
图1-6 信息的分类与表现形式
1.2.1 数制及其转换
1.数制及其属性
图1-3 冯•诺依曼(1903~1957年)
图1-4 世界上第一台冯•诺依曼机EDVAC
计算机应由5个部分组成,包括:运算器、控制器、存储器、输 入设备和输出设备。 采用二进制机器码进行存储和计算。
存储程序控制方式 ,即把数据和运算指令存放在同一存储器中, 计算机按照程序事先编排的顺序一步一步地取出运算指令,实现自 动计算,即存储程序控制方式。
IBM公司团队开发完成了世界上首款个人电脑IBM PC 5150,掀 开了改变世界历史性的一页;
操作系统开始采用图形界面,计算机具有了多媒体处理能力,除 使用原先的高级语言之外还推广面向对象的程序设计语言,各种应 用软件也层出不穷。
2. 下一代计算机
硅芯片技术的高速发展同时也意味着硅技术越来越接近其物理 极限,为此世界各国的研究人员正在加紧研究开发下一代计算机, 俗称第5代计算机,主要体现在: 量子计算机
(1)数制
5.逻辑判断能力强
计算机具有逻辑推理和判断能力,可以替代人脑的部分工作, 随着计算机的不断发展,这种判断能力还在增强,人工智能型的 计算机将具有思维和学习能力。
6. 人机交互性好
用户可通过图形化的窗口、界面,以及鼠标、键盘、显示器等 输入/输出设备完成对计算机的控制管理。
7.通用性好
当前人类社会的各种信息都可以表示为二进制的数字信息,都能 被计算机存储、识别和处理,计算机既能进行数值计算,又能对各 种非数值信息进行处理,使它能应用于各行各业,渗透到人们的工 作、学习和生活等各个方面,具有极强的通用性。
1.1.4 计算机的分类
结合计算机的用途、费用、规模和性能等综合因素,其类型大致 可分为以下几类:
1.巨型计算机 2.大、中型计算机 3.小型计算机 4.个人计算机 5.工作站 6.嵌入式计算机
1.1.5 计算机的应用
计算机最初的应用是科学计算,后来随着计算机技术的发展,计算 机的应用领域也日益广泛。归纳起来,主要表现在以下几个方面。 1.科学计算